14:22 — On-call confirmed the deploy blocked on lint failures in the Tollery migrations repo. New SQL lint rules (uppercase keywords, no SELECT *) were merged mid-sprint without a grace period, flagging 41 legacy files. Mitigation: rules downgraded to warnings for files under /legacy, pipeline re-run green at 14:41. Follow-up ticket filed to batch-fix old files. Failing run's trace token recorded below.

trace token, kahog-kaweg: htk14_734fe1d358f0c2

Subject: Monthly partitioning — heads up

Quick context before your review. The Bramblewood events table is partitioned by month; partitions older than 13 months are dropped automatically by a nightly job. Retention exceptions require a ticket and sign-off. Access controls apply per-partition, so audit queries must target explicit ranges. No PII lands in partition names. The partition scheme, drop schedule, and exception process are documented on the internal page here.

operations page: https://confluence.lumicsys.internal/projects/display/projects/display

The full master key set for the Renholt Annex moves to the new facilities office today. One sealed pouch, twelve keys, tamper strip intact. Office manager holds the pouch until the Larkvale Secure courier arrives at 11:00. Verify the driver's run sheet lists the annex transfer before releasing anything. No photocopies of the key register leave the building; the register travels with the pouch. Sign the chain-of-custody slip in two places. The hand-over instruction follows directly below.

drop instructions, hahip-badug: the quenox ralath courier leaves the kaseth fraiel rusiel tameth belys istdor ralion giliel ledger at gate 7830 under passcode 165413

As a plugin author, confirm your integration handles the new structured payload: status, environment, and rollout percentage are now separate fields rather than a single message string. Bots parsing the old free-text format will silently show stale statuses, so update matchers and test against the sandbox channel on Corvane staging. Announcements for canceled rollouts now fire a distinct event — subscribe to it explicitly. Record the build you validated against using the token that appears below.

session token of taguf-fafop = htk14_d9cbf74e1cdbce